In the ever-evolving world of automobiles, the debate between manual and automatic transmissions remains a compelling topic among car enthusiasts, mechanics, and everyday drivers alike.

While automatic transmissions have become the standard in many modern vehicles due to their convenience and ease of use, manual transmissions still hold a special place in the hearts of drivers who appreciate the tactile engagement and mechanical simplicity of rowing through gears.

Beyond driving preference, however, lies a crucial factor that affects long-term ownership: reliability. A vehicle’s transmission system plays a vital role in performance, fuel economy, and overall maintenance costs, and its durability—or lack thereof—can make or break the reputation of a car.

Manual transmissions are often praised for their longevity and straightforward design. With fewer components, simpler mechanics, and less reliance on electronics, manual gearboxes are typically easier and cheaper to repair, making them a favorite among DIY enthusiasts and budget-conscious buyers.

Some manual models have earned legendary status for their bulletproof performance, racking up hundreds of thousands of miles with minimal issues.

Conversely, while automatic transmissions have advanced significantly over the years, they also come with a more complex setup. Modern automatics often include torque converters, clutches, planetary gear sets, and a maze of sensors and solenoids. When designed and built well, they can provide smooth and seamless driving.

But when corners are cut in engineering or production, the result can be costly repairs, frequent breakdowns, and unhappy owners. Some automatics have gained notoriety for persistent gearbox issues, leaving drivers with hefty repair bills and diminished resale value.

Five Manual Cars Known for Reliability

1. Honda Civic (2000s–2010s Manual Models)

The Honda Civic has long been a hallmark of reliability, and its manual versions from the 2000s and 2010s are especially revered for their resilience. These vehicles are often praised not only for their fuel efficiency and well-balanced handling but also for their straightforward, long-lasting 5- or 6-speed manual gearboxes.

The transmission in these Civics is simple yet effective, making it ideal for those who enjoy driving without worrying about long-term repairs.

Whether it’s the eighth-generation Civic Si or a standard LX with a manual, the gearbox engages with satisfying precision and rarely develops significant issues if maintained properly. Enthusiasts often point out that the clutch life can exceed 150,000 miles under normal use, and gear synchros show minimal wear over time.

One of the key advantages of the manual Civic is its ease of maintenance. Gearbox oil changes are simple, and clutch replacement is relatively inexpensive compared to automatic counterparts.

Many owners report hitting over 200,000 miles with no major transmission service—just fluid changes and occasional clutch replacements. Even in high-mileage examples, the gearbox often remains tight and responsive.

Mechanics frequently point to the Civic’s manual transmission as a textbook example of Honda engineering at its best: clean, efficient, and engineered for durability.

Even in more spirited models like the Civic Si, the manual gearbox holds up well under more aggressive driving conditions. For people looking for a budget-friendly, low-maintenance daily driver with a reliable manual transmission, the Honda Civic remains a top-tier option.

2. Toyota Corolla (1990s–2010s Manual Variants)

When it comes to long-lasting, low-maintenance vehicles, the Toyota Corolla is often at the top of the list. While most Corolla models were sold with automatics, those who opted for the manual version got a compact car with rock-solid mechanical reliability—and an exceptionally durable gearbox.

Toyota’s manual transmission in the Corolla is often described as “bulletproof.” It doesn’t have the same sporty feel as a Honda Civic’s, but it’s dependable, consistent, and forgiving for new drivers.

This gearbox was designed to last, with minimal wear even after high mileage. With proper clutch and fluid maintenance, owners regularly report surpassing 200,000 miles without a hitch.

The simplicity of Toyota’s manual transmission system is what makes it so reliable. It lacks complicated electronics, and the mechanical linkages are robust.

It’s also less prone to overheating or erratic behavior in traffic compared to automatics. For those driving in hilly or mountainous areas, the manual Corolla is often the preferred choice due to better control and fewer transmission overheating risks.

Another noteworthy point is cost-effectiveness. Replacing or repairing parts in the manual gearbox is far cheaper than addressing issues in an automatic, particularly CVTs. This, combined with Toyota’s legendary build quality, creates a car that’s ideal for budget-conscious drivers who want peace of mind for the long haul.

3. Mazda MX-5 Miata

Few cars embody the spirit of manual driving better than the Mazda MX-5 Miata. Known for its lightweight, balanced handling, and driver engagement, the Miata also boasts an exceptionally reliable manual transmission.

Whether you’re driving an early NA model from the ’90s or a more modern ND, the 5- or 6-speed manual gearbox is almost always flawless.

The manual transmission in the Miata is known for its crisp, short throws and buttery engagement. But beyond the driving feel, it is mechanically robust. Many Miatas have been tracked and pushed hard for decades, yet the gearbox rarely complains. It can take daily abuse, autocross weekends, and spirited canyon carving with remarkable durability.

The reliability comes down to Mazda’s careful engineering and minimalistic design. There are fewer components to break, and the parts used are well-built. Gear synchros hold up well, and clutch components, while consumable, are easy to replace and relatively inexpensive. Even under aggressive use, Miatas seldom develop transmission issues unless severely neglected.

Miata forums and owners’ groups are full of stories of gearboxes lasting 250,000 miles or more. That kind of longevity, paired with the car’s low weight and ease of repair, makes the Miata one of the most dependable manual sports cars on the market. It’s a car that rewards the driver and respects the owner’s wallet.

4. Subaru Impreza WRX (Early 2000s Manual Versions)

While Subaru has had its ups and downs in reliability, the early 2000s Impreza WRX models equipped with manual transmissions are widely respected for their stoutness, particularly when not abused.

The 5-speed manual transmission found in these models was capable of handling significant power and torque, especially in stock configurations.

In its early years, the WRX provided a unique combination of all-wheel drive, turbocharged performance, and manual engagement at a relatively accessible price point.

The gearbox in these cars, while not the most refined in feel, is strong when maintained properly. It’s simple in construction and more tolerant of modifications than many automatics in the same segment.

One of the main advantages of this transmission was its mechanical nature. It gave drivers full control over power delivery, particularly beneficial in adverse weather conditions or performance driving. Though hard launches and extreme tuning could reduce its lifespan, stock WRX manuals that were driven responsibly often exceeded 200,000 miles without major issues.

Another selling point is the community and aftermarket support. Parts are easy to find, and maintenance is straightforward.

Owners who stick to regular fluid changes and responsible driving habits rarely run into major gearbox problems. For those seeking a fun, manual AWD car with solid long-term reliability, the early WRX remains a strong contender.

5. Ford Ranger (Manual Versions from the 1990s–2000s)

In the world of compact pickup trucks, the Ford Ranger with a manual transmission has built a reputation for toughness and simplicity. The 5-speed manual gearbox found in these trucks, particularly the Mazda-sourced M5OD, is often considered one of the most durable ever used in a small truck.

The Ranger manual transmission is known for surviving hard work and abuse. Whether it’s hauling, off-roading, or just commuting, the gearbox rarely fails unless it’s catastrophically neglected.

Owners report clocking well over 250,000 miles with little more than clutch replacements and occasional fluid servicing. The robust design and straightforward mechanics make it an ideal choice for those who prioritize durability.

One key benefit of the Ranger’s manual transmission is how easily it can be serviced or replaced. Parts are plentiful, and many backyard mechanics can perform repairs themselves. In comparison, the automatic versions of the Ranger have had more frequent issues related to shift solenoids and torque converter failures.

While not as refined or engaging as a sports car’s gearbox, the Ranger’s manual delivers where it matters: consistent, long-term reliability. For drivers who want a workhorse that won’t quit—and who don’t mind using a clutch—the manual Ranger is a proven choice.

Five Automatic Cars With Notorious Gearbox Issues

1. Ford Focus (2012–2016 Dual-Clutch Automatic Transmission)

Few modern vehicles have faced as much public backlash for transmission issues as the 2012–2016 Ford Focus equipped with the PowerShift dual-clutch automatic transmission.

On paper, this innovative gearbox was supposed to blend the fuel efficiency of a manual with the ease of an automatic. However, in real-world driving, the transmission became infamous for its jerky performance, frequent failures, and costly repairs.

The dual-clutch system in the Focus was essentially two manual transmissions controlled electronically. This setup is efficient in theory, but Ford’s execution left much to be desired.

Many drivers reported shuddering during acceleration, hesitation when shifting, and unpredictable stalling at low speeds. What made matters worse was the inconsistency—some vehicles worked fine for years, while others started failing within a few thousand miles. This inconsistency frustrated owners and made resale values plummet.

The problem boiled down to faulty clutch packs, poor software calibration, and defective control modules. Ford issued multiple software updates and technical service bulletins in an effort to fix the issues, but many cars continued to suffer from the same problems.

Extended warranties and class-action lawsuits followed, yet the reputation damage had already been done. Some owners endured repeated visits to the dealership, often without a permanent solution. It was not uncommon to hear stories of multiple transmission replacements within the first 100,000 miles.

Mechanics and automotive journalists often use the 2012–2016 Focus as a cautionary tale about the risks of overengineering and cost-cutting. While Ford attempted to modernize its compact car with cutting-edge technology, it ended up alienating many loyal customers.

The PowerShift transmission severely undercut the appeal of what was otherwise a practical and stylish car. Today, the affected Focus models are often avoided in the used car market due to the potential for costly and recurring transmission failures.

2. Nissan Altima (2013–2018 Models with CVT Transmission)

The Nissan Altima has long been a staple in the midsize sedan market, but models from 2013 to 2018 equipped with Continuously Variable Transmissions (CVTs) have developed a troubled reputation for gearbox failures. Nissan was among the early adopters of CVT technology in mainstream vehicles, aiming to improve fuel economy and reduce emissions. Unfortunately, reliability did not follow suit.

Many Altima owners began to report issues such as delayed acceleration, slipping sensations, and a droning engine noise caused by the CVT holding constant revs. In more severe cases, the transmission would overheat or fail outright, sometimes leaving drivers stranded.

Unlike conventional automatics, CVTs use a system of belts and pulleys instead of gears, which makes them more sensitive to fluid quality, heat, and software calibration. In Nissan’s case, the design and cooling system proved inadequate under real-world conditions, especially in hot climates or hilly terrain.

While Nissan attempted to address the issues with software updates and revised components, the problems persisted in many cases. The company extended the CVT warranty for some models, but owners still faced expensive repairs once the coverage expired.

In some instances, complete transmission replacements were needed before 100,000 miles—a major red flag in terms of long-term reliability. These problems significantly affected consumer confidence and led to multiple class-action lawsuits in North America.

CVTs are already controversial among driving enthusiasts due to their unnatural feel and lack of responsiveness, but the Altima’s problems went far beyond mere preference.

They reflected deeper engineering and durability concerns that hurt Nissan’s reputation across its lineup. While newer models have reportedly improved, the stigma from this generation remains, making used Altimas from 2013–2018 a risky choice for budget-minded buyers seeking trouble-free ownership.

3. Jeep Cherokee (2014–2017 with 9-Speed Automatic Transmission)

When Jeep introduced the 2014 Cherokee with a brand-new 9-speed ZF automatic transmission, expectations were high. The advanced gearbox promised smooth performance and improved fuel efficiency.

But instead of praise, the Cherokee was met with a wave of criticism and customer complaints about harsh shifting, lurching between gears, and complete gearbox failures.

The core issue wasn’t necessarily the hardware itself—the ZF 9-speed is used in other vehicles with more success—but how Jeep integrated it. Poor software calibration, mismatched engine-transmission communication, and rushed implementation created a host of problems.

Drivers complained of unexpected downshifts, delayed engagement from a stop, and erratic gear hunting at highway speeds. In some cases, the transmission would shift into neutral while driving, causing safety concerns and warranting recalls.

Despite multiple software updates and technical service bulletins issued by Jeep, many owners continued to experience transmission problems long after their vehicles left the showroom floor. The reprogramming often provided only temporary relief, and several owners reported repeated trips to the dealership without a definitive fix. Additionally, transmission replacements were not uncommon, and even newer units sometimes exhibited the same behavior as the originals.

The 9-speed Cherokee became emblematic of Fiat Chrysler’s quality control struggles during that period. While the SUV itself offered solid off-road capability and a comfortable ride, the flawed transmission integration overshadowed its merits.

Mechanics often caution buyers to avoid these model years altogether, especially when considering a used purchase. In the competitive SUV market, where reliability can make or break a model’s success, the Cherokee’s transmission woes significantly damaged its long-term credibility.

4. Volkswagen Passat (2010–2015 DSG Transmission in TDI Models)

Volkswagen’s Direct Shift Gearbox (DSG) transmission—especially in 2010–2015 Passat TDI models—was marketed as a high-tech, fuel-efficient alternative to traditional automatics.

While the DSG provided quick shifts and sporty performance, it also brought significant reliability concerns, particularly as the miles piled up. The complexity of the dual-clutch setup, combined with limited tolerance for fluid degradation and heat, led to an array of transmission issues.

One of the most common complaints was rough or jerky shifting, especially at low speeds or when coming to a stop. The DSG was notorious for hesitating before engaging from a standstill, creating a delay that frustrated many drivers.

In more serious cases, the mechatronic control unit—a key component that manages gear selection and clutch operation—would fail, requiring expensive repairs or full replacement. Volkswagen recommended strict service intervals, but even well-maintained units could develop problems prematurely.

These issues were compounded in the diesel-powered TDI variants, where the high torque loads placed additional stress on the DSG.

While the TDI engine itself was efficient and durable, the transmission often became the weak link. Owners who drove primarily in stop-and-go traffic were especially affected, as the DSG’s design was better suited to highway cruising and spirited driving than urban commuting.

Volkswagen attempted to address some of the issues with updated mechatronic units and revised software, but the dual-clutch design remained sensitive to wear and usage patterns. As these vehicles aged, more and more owners faced expensive out-of-pocket repairs once warranties expired.

While the Passat TDI may still attract buyers for its fuel efficiency and torque-rich performance, the DSG-equipped models from this era are often avoided by those prioritizing long-term reliability and lower maintenance costs.

5. BMW 3 Series (2006–2012 E90 with GM 6-Speed Automatic)

The BMW E90 3 Series (2006–2012) is often praised for its driving dynamics and balanced chassis, but models equipped with the GM-sourced 6L45 6-speed automatic transmission have developed a reputation for problematic performance over time.

While BMW’s marketing touted precision German engineering, this particular gearbox brought more frustration than finesse for a significant number of owners.

One of the biggest issues with the 6L45 transmission was harsh or delayed shifting, especially during cold starts or after long drives. Over time, many drivers reported rough downshifts, hesitation during acceleration, or gear slipping.

In some cases, the transmission would fail to engage properly, entering a “limp mode” to prevent further damage. These problems often stemmed from degraded transmission fluid and worn valve bodies—components that are not easy or cheap to repair.

Part of the problem was BMW’s “lifetime fluid” claim, which discouraged regular transmission fluid changes. In reality, the fluid in these units would degrade well before the end of the car’s life, leading to internal wear and heat-related damage.

For owners who followed the manufacturer’s maintenance guidelines, the result was often an expensive transmission overhaul or complete failure by 100,000–120,000 miles. Independent mechanics frequently recommend fluid changes every 50,000 miles, but this advice came too late for many first owners.

While the 3 Series remains a compelling used car for driving enthusiasts, those equipped with this specific automatic transmission present a gamble. Enthusiasts often advise opting for the manual transmission versions instead, which tend to be more durable and engaging.

The automatic-equipped models, although smoother in day-to-day traffic when new, become ticking time bombs without proactive and often expensive maintenance. As a result, prospective buyers are warned to either budget for transmission work or avoid these specific trims altogether.

The choice between a manual and an automatic transmission can significantly influence a vehicle’s longevity, maintenance costs, and overall driving satisfaction.

As shown in this comparison, manual transmissions—particularly from reliable brands like Honda, Toyota, Mazda, Subaru, and Ford—tend to offer greater durability and fewer long-term issues, especially when paired with solid engine platforms.

Their simplicity, mechanical integrity, and ease of repair make them an appealing choice for budget-conscious and mechanically inclined drivers alike.

On the flip side, automatic transmissions, especially those that push technological limits without proper refinement, can suffer from severe reliability problems.

Models like the Ford Focus with its PowerShift dual-clutch, Nissan Altima with its problematic CVT, Jeep Cherokee’s glitchy 9-speed, VW Passat’s temperamental DSG, and BMW’s fragile 6-speed auto highlight how complex gearboxes can become a liability when engineering and quality control fall short.

This doesn’t mean all automatics are bad or that all manuals are foolproof. But it does underscore the importance of researching a specific vehicle’s transmission reputation before purchasing, especially if long-term ownership is the goal.

Whether you’re in the market for a used car or simply enjoy learning about automotive engineering, knowing which transmissions to trust—and which to avoid—can save thousands of dollars and countless headaches down the road.
